Fred Upton is one of Congress’ best friends on animal protection issues. Among his efforts, he has:
- Co-sponsored a bill to ban trafficking in obscene animal “crush” videos.
- Co-sponsored a bill to establish penalties for knowingly attending an animal fight, with felony penalties for taking a minor.
- Co-sponsored a bill to protect dogs and crack down on large-scale puppy mill abuses.
- Voted to protect wildlife, such as sea otters, marine turtles, primates as pets, wild horses, cranes, and big cats.
- Co-sponsored a bill to require labeling of fur-trimmed garments so consumers are not deceived by false advertising.
- Voted to pair disabled veterans with service dogs as a form of therapy, including for post-traumatic stress disorder.
